This is a story of a man who works in a big factory. I have seen him for years but I’ve never paid any attention to him. He was a little bit weird . He always wore an old red hat and carried a rubbish bag. He usually spent his break time and his lunchtime walking around in that old big factory and collecting used tins(铝罐).
One day, I was fixing one of the broken machines in the factory when this “tin man”came with his bag. As usual, he picked up the tins, which were all around the place. My manager was standing there watching me.
When I finished my job, I heard my manager ask the “tin man”about what he was going to do with those tins he had collected. I never even thought about this kind of question, because I always guessed that “tin man”would take those tins to the recycling center.
Unexpectedly, the“tin man”answered, “I will give these tins to my neighbor. He has been ill for many years and cannot work. ”I was so shocked to hear that, so I asked him:“You mean you collect all those tins just to help your neighbor?”“I know this does not help much,”he said “But I give everything to him, because he cannot work. He needs help. ”
It was the most beautiful moment in my life. It has made me feel humble every day since then.
